出现场景:有时候需要编写sql语句进行数字之间的运算,常常会出现除数为0的情况耶

解决方案:在进行除数运算之前,先写个If判断,如果为0的话就让它变为null,任何一个数除以null都会变为null了,这样巧妙的解决就好了鸭~

select device_number/if(estimate_repair_costs='0',null,estimate_repair_costs)estimate_repair_costs from test_detail;

说在最后的话:编写实属不易,若喜欢或者对你有帮助记得点赞+关注或者收藏哦~

解决Mysql计算时除数为0相关推荐

  1. mysql手动启动1067错误_解决MySQL启动时万恶的1067错误(转)

    解决MySQL启动时万恶的1067错误(转)[@more@]我的机器不知为何,安装MySQL的时候,一到配置那一步就无休止的等待,只好结束任务,然而启动MySQL的时候出现1067错误提示.卸载,依然 ...

  2. mysql system_time_zone乱码_解决mysql设置时区时的错误Unknown or incorrect time zone: 'Asia/Shanghai'...

    Mysql默认时区格式是'+8:00'的格式,这个时区可以在my.ini中[mysqld]节点下设置 default-time-zone = '+8:00' 默认这个设置是没有的 但是mysql不支持 ...

  3. 如何解决Mysql安装时卡在starting server的方法?(亲测有效)

    问题 解决办法 mySql安装一直停留在starting Server主要由两方面原因造成: 第一种 主要是安装mySql时需要生成日志与错误文件,安装时不勾选show Advanced Option ...

  4. 解决mysql重装时,3306端口被占用(完整版)

    解决方法: 1.打开终端,输入cmd,命令框内输入:netstat -ano 会显示如下图的内容,杀死3306对应端口的进程即可 2.杀死进程操作: taskkill /pid xxx -t -f x ...

  5. 解决: Mysql安装时mysqld.exe报`应用程序无法正常启动(0xc000007b)`的问题

    问题情况: 解决方案: 下载一个修复工具,这里附上修复工具链接: 链接:https://pan.baidu.com/s/1HxKLkd0NIgiQ5x1_BaI0_Q 提取码:p1a8 1.下载工具后 ...

  6. mysql 除数为0_java中除数为0时出现的异常情况

    在数学中,规定被除数不能为0 那么在Java程序中一旦出现除数为0时,会出现什么情况呢: 对于除数a和被除数b (b=0), (1)如果二者均为int型(long也是int型),结果会抛出异常:jav ...

  7. java 除法 为0_Java中除数为0时计算报错的问题

    在数学中,规定被除数不能为0 那么在Java程序中一旦出现除数为0时,会出现什么情况呢: 对于除数a和被除数b (b=0), (1)如果二者均为int型(long也算是int型),结果会抛出异常:ja ...

  8. Hibernate用Mysql数据库时链接关闭异常的解决

    在一个项目中,客户要求除操作系统外全部使用免费软件,因此我使用了Mysql 4.0作为数据库服务器,其JDBC驱动为3.0.9版本,在给客户安装后调试一切正常.可是到了第二天,只要一登录就提示&quo ...

  9. mysql导入数据表越来越慢,快速解决mysql导数据时,格式不对、导入慢、丢数据的问题...

    快速解决mysql导数据时,格式不对.导入慢.丢数据的问题 如果希望一劳永逸的解决慢的问题,不妨把你的mysql升级到mysql8.0吧,mysql8.0默认的字符集已经从latin1改为utf8mb ...

  10. 连接MySQL数据库时常见故障问题的分析与解决

    连接MySQL数据库时常见故障问题的分析与解决 初学的mysql网友好象经常会碰到mysql无法连接的错误.特开贴收集这样问题的现象和原因. 先自己扔块砖头出来. 归纳如下: 故障现象 : 无法连接 ...

最新文章

  1. 运行返回签名不正确_不正确运行废气治理RTO设备容易引起爆炸,注意事项有哪些?...
  2. xpath解析库的语法及使用
  3. resx文件在X64位编译,提示“未能加载文件或程序集”的问题?
  4. 企业中数据中心管理者地位的逆袭
  5. Maven搭建简单的SS项目
  6. 【bzoj2500】幸福的道路 树形dp+倍增RMQ+二分
  7. 如何在 WebAPI 中启用 CORS
  8. Java网络编程从入门到精通(5):使用InetAddress类的getHostName方法获得域名
  9. php 网页 透明背景图片,php 处理透明背景的图片时的问题
  10. ae 创建图像等高线 蒙版_UI设计教程:几步教你如何创建一个漂亮又好吃的饼干...
  11. WebSphere的管理员界面
  12. DirectX中文手册
  13. java动漫网站_基于SSM框架下的JAVA漫画展示系统
  14. 板级电源究竟该怎么选型芯片?(实战篇)
  15. 如何完全禁止win10自动更新(自动升级)
  16. R语言使用oneway.test函数执行单因素方差分析(One-Way ANOVA)、如果组间具有相同的方差则设置var.equal参数为TRUE获取更加宽松的检验
  17. Linux之yum 命令详解
  18. 侏儒、精灵、巫师和国王
  19. 阿里云centos下载地址
  20. UWB的三种算法详解

热门文章

  1. C语言中 pow函数的使用
  2. 路面监控服务器怎么维修,路面监控服务器怎么维修
  3. 屏幕种类有哪些,特点,怎么挑?TFT、LCD、OLED、IPS、TN的含义与区别?高色域、刷新率、广视角、雾面屏又是什么?
  4. 注册页面获取手机验证码
  5. 分享2022年淘宝/天猫/京东618自动任务助手,带抢购功能源码
  6. php拼音首拼,php 实现 汉字转拼音
  7. 【CF802O】April Fools‘ Problem (hard)(wqs二分,模拟费用流,老鼠进洞)
  8. css3 箭头动态效果,CSS3制作上下跳动动画箭头效果
  9. spring-config.xml的annotation-driven详解
  10. python标准差不用numpy_Python numpy标准差